|  | /* | 
|  | * CoreNet Coherency Fabric error reporting | 
|  | * | 
|  | * Copyright 2014 Freescale Semiconductor Inc. | 
|  | * | 
|  | * This program is free software; you can redistribute  it and/or modify it | 
|  | * under  the terms of  the GNU General  Public License as published by the | 
|  | * Free Software Foundation;  either version 2 of the  License, or (at your | 
|  | * option) any later version. | 
|  | */ | 
|  |  | 
|  | #include <linux/interrupt.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/io.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/irq.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/module.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/of.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/of_address.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/of_device.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/of_irq.h> | 
|  | #include <linux/platform_device.h> | 
|  |  | 
|  | enum ccf_version { | 
|  | CCF1, | 
|  | CCF2, |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| struct ccf_info { | 
|  | enum ccf_version version; | 
|  | int err_reg_offs; |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| static const struct ccf_info ccf1_info = { | 
|  | .version = CCF1, | 
|  | .err_reg_offs = 0xa00, |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| static const struct ccf_info ccf2_info = { | 
|  | .version = CCF2, | 
|  | .err_reg_offs = 0xe40, |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| static const struct of_device_id ccf_matches[] = { | 
|  | { | 
|  | .compatible = "fsl,corenet1-cf", | 
|  | .data = &ccf1_info, | 
|  | }, | 
|  | { | 
|  | .compatible = "fsl,corenet2-cf", | 
|  | .data = &ccf2_info, | 
|  | }, | 
|  | {} |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| struct ccf_err_regs { | 
|  | u32 errdet;		/* 0x00 Error Detect Register */ | 
|  | /* 0x04 Error Enable (ccf1)/Disable (ccf2) Register */ | 
|  | u32 errdis; | 
|  | /* 0x08 Error Interrupt Enable Register (ccf2 only) */ | 
|  | u32 errinten; | 
|  | u32 cecar;		/* 0x0c Error Capture Attribute Register */ | 
|  | u32 cecaddrh;		/* 0x10 Error Capture Address High */ | 
|  | u32 cecaddrl;		/* 0x14 Error Capture Address Low */ | 
|  | u32 cecar2;		/* 0x18 Error Capture Attribute Register 2 */ |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| /* LAE/CV also valid for errdis and errinten */ | 
|  | #define ERRDET_LAE		(1 << 0)  /* Local Access Error */ | 
|  | #define ERRDET_CV		(1 << 1)  /* Coherency Violation */ | 
|  | #define ERRDET_CTYPE_SHIFT	26	  /* Capture Type (ccf2 only) */ | 
|  | #define ERRDET_CTYPE_MASK	(0x1f << ERRDET_CTYPE_SHIFT) | 
|  | #define ERRDET_CAP		(1 << 31) /* Capture Valid (ccf2 only) */ | 
|  |  | 
|  | #define CECAR_VAL		(1 << 0)  /* Valid (ccf1 only) */ | 
|  | #define CECAR_UVT		(1 << 15) /* Unavailable target ID (ccf1) */ | 
|  | #define C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F1	24 | 
|  | #define CECAR_SRCID_MASK_CCF1	(0xff << C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F1) | 
|  | #define C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F2	18 | 
|  | #define CECAR_SRCID_MASK_CCF2	(0xff << C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F2) | 
|  |  | 
|  | #define CECADDRH_ADDRH		0xff | 
|  |  | 
|  | struct ccf_private { | 
|  | const struct ccf_info *info; | 
|  | struct device *dev; | 
|  | void __iomem *regs; | 
|  | struct ccf_err_regs __iomem *err_regs; |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| static irqreturn_t ccf_irq(int irq, void *dev_id) | 
|  | { | 
|  | struct ccf_private *ccf = dev_id; | 
|  | static DEFINE_RATELIMIT_STATE(ratelimit, DEFAULT_RATELIMIT_INTERVAL, | 
|  | DEFAULT_RATELIMIT_BURST); | 
|  | u32 errdet, cecar, cecar2; | 
|  | u64 addr; | 
|  | u32 src_id; | 
|  | bool uvt = false; | 
|  | bool cap_valid = false; | 
|  |  | 
|  | errdet = ioread32be(&ccf->err_regs->errdet); | 
|  | cecar = ioread32be(&ccf->err_regs->cecar); | 
|  | cecar2 = ioread32be(&ccf->err_regs->cecar2); | 
|  | addr = ioread32be(&ccf->err_regs->cecaddrl); | 
|  | addr |= ((u64)(ioread32be(&ccf->err_regs->cecaddrh) & | 
|  | CECADDRH_ADDRH)) << 32; | 
|  |  | 
|  | if (!__ratelimit(&ratelimit)) | 
|  | goto out; | 
|  |  | 
|  | switch (ccf->info->version) { | 
|  | case CCF1: | 
|  | if (cecar & CECAR_VAL) { | 
|  | if (cecar & CECAR_UVT) | 
|  | uvt = true; | 
|  |  | 
|  | src_id = (cecar & CECAR_SRCID_MASK_CCF1) >> | 
|  | C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F1; | 
|  | cap_valid = true;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| break; | 
|  | case CCF2: | 
|  | if (errdet & ERRDET_CAP) { | 
|  | src_id = (cecar & CECAR_SRCID_MASK_CCF2) >> | 
|  | CECAR_SRCID_SHIFT_CCF2; | 
|  | cap_valid = true;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| break;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| dev_crit(ccf->dev, "errdet 0x%08x cecar 0x%08x cecar2 0x%08x\n", | 
|  | errdet, cecar, cecar2); | 
|  |  | 
|  | if (errdet & ERRDET_LAE) { | 
|  | if (uvt) | 
|  | dev_crit(ccf->dev, "LAW Unavailable Target ID\n"); | 
|  | else | 
|  | dev_crit(ccf->dev, "Local Access Window Error\n"); |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| if (errdet & ERRDET_CV) | 
|  | dev_crit(ccf->dev, "Coherency Violation\n"); | 
|  |  | 
|  | if (cap_valid) { | 
|  | dev_crit(ccf->dev, "address 0x%09llx, src id 0x%x\n", | 
|  | addr, src_id); |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| out: | 
|  | iowrite32be(errdet, &ccf->err_regs->errdet); | 
|  | return errdet ? IRQ_HANDLED : IRQ_NONE;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| static int ccf_probe(struct platform_device *pdev) | 
|  | { | 
|  | struct ccf_private *ccf; | 
|  | struct resource *r; | 
|  | const struct of_device_id *match; | 
|  | int ret, irq; | 
|  |  | 
|  | match = of_match_device(ccf_matches, &pdev->dev); | 
|  | if (WARN_ON(!match)) | 
|  | return -ENODEV; | 
|  |  | 
|  | ccf = devm_kzalloc(&pdev->dev, sizeof(*ccf), GFP_KERNEL); | 
|  | if (!ccf) | 
|  | return -ENOMEM; | 
|  |  | 
|  | r =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0); | 
|  | if (!r) { | 
|  |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"%s: no mem resource\n", __func__); | 
|  | return -ENXIO;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| ccf->regs = devm_ioremap_resource(&pdev->dev, r); | 
|  | if (IS_ERR(ccf->regs)) { | 
|  |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"%s: can't map mem resource\n", __func__); | 
|  | return PTR_ERR(ccf->regs); |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| ccf->dev = &pdev->dev; | 
|  | ccf->info = match->data; | 
|  | ccf->err_regs = ccf->regs + ccf->info->err_reg_offs; | 
|  |  | 
|  | dev_set_drvdata(&pdev->dev, ccf); | 
|  |  | 
|  | irq = platform_get_irq(pdev, 0); | 
|  | if (!irq) { | 
|  |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"%s: no irq\n", __func__); | 
|  | return -ENXIO;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| ret = devm_request_irq(&pdev->dev, irq, ccf_irq, 0, pdev->name, ccf); | 
|  | if (ret) { | 
|  | dev_err(&pdev->dev, "%s: can't request irq\n", __func__); | 
|  | return ret;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| switch (ccf->info->version) { | 
|  | case CCF1: | 
|  | /* On CCF1 this register enables rather than disables. */ | 
|  | iowrite32be(ERRDET_LAE | ERRDET_CV, &ccf->err_regs->errdis); | 
|  | break; | 
|  |  | 
|  | case CCF2: | 
|  | iowrite32be(0, &ccf->err_regs->errdis); | 
|  | iowrite32be(ERRDET_LAE | ERRDET_CV, &ccf->err_regs->errinten); | 
|  | break;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| return 0;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| static int ccf_remove(struct platform_device *pdev) | 
|  | { | 
|  | struct ccf_private *ccf = dev_get_drvdata(&pdev->dev); | 
|  |  | 
|  | switch (ccf->info->version) { | 
|  | case CCF1: | 
|  | iowrite32be(0, &ccf->err_regs->errdis); | 
|  | break; | 
|  |  | 
|  | case CCF2: | 
|  | /* | 
|  | * We clear errdis on ccf1 because that's the only way to | 
|  | * disable interrupts, but on ccf2 there's no need to disable | 
|  | * detection. | 
|  | */ | 
|  | iowrite32be(0, &ccf->err_regs->errinten); | 
|  | break;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| return 0; | 
|  | } | 
|  |  | 
|  | static struct platform_driver ccf_driver = { | 
|  | .driver = { | 
|  | .name = KBUILD_MODNAME, | 
|  | .owner = THIS_MODULE, | 
|  | .of_match_table = ccf_matches, | 
|  | }, | 
|  | .probe = ccf_probe, | 
|  | .remove = ccf_remove, | 
|  | }; | 
|  |  | 
|  | module_platform_driver(ccf_driver); | 
|  |  | 
|  | MODULE_LICENSE("GPL"); | 
|  | MODULE_AUTHOR("Freescale Semiconductor"); | 
|  | MODULE_DESCRIPTION("Freescale CoreNet Coherency Fabric error reporting"); |
